using RemSox.Logging;
|
|
using RemSox.UI.GUI.Windows;
|
|
|
|
using System.Collections.Concurrent;
|
|
using System.Diagnostics;
|
|
|
|
namespace RemSox.Processing;
|
|
|
|
public static class ProcessManager
|
|
{
|
|
private static readonly ConcurrentDictionary<int, (Process Process, ProcessMetrics Metrics)> processes = new();
|
|
|
|
private static readonly ConcurrentDictionary<Type, ConcurrentHashSet<int>> processesByType = new();
|
|
|
|
private static readonly InMemoryLogger logger = new();
|
|
private static readonly ConcurrentDictionary<int, InMemoryLogger> processLoggers = new();
|
|
|
|
private static int nextProcessId = 0;
|
|
|
|
private static int nextSystemProcessId = -1;
|
|
|
|
public static int SpawnProcess<T>(string[]? args = null) where T : Process, new()
|
|
{
|
|
logger.Log($"Attempting to spawn process of type {typeof(T).Name}...", LogSeverity.Info);
|
|
|
|
if (ProcessManifest.HasFlag<T>(ProcessManifest.ProcessManifestFlags.Singleton) && IsProcessRunning<T>())
|
|
{
|
|
logger.Log($"Cannot spawn process of type {typeof(T).Name} because it is marked as a singleton and an instance is already running.", LogSeverity.Warning);
|
|
throw new InvalidOperationException($"An instance of process type {typeof(T).Name} is already running.");
|
|
}
|
|
|
|
int id = ProcessManifest.HasFlag<T>(ProcessManifest.ProcessManifestFlags.System) ? GetNextSystemProcessId() : GetNextProcessId();
|
|
|
|
InMemoryLogger processLogger = new();
|
|
ProxyLogger proxyLogger = new([logger, processLogger]);
|
|
|
|
_ = processLoggers.TryAdd(id, processLogger);
|
|
|
|
T process = new()
|
|
{
|
|
Id = id,
|
|
Logger = proxyLogger
|
|
};
|
|
|
|
_ = processesByType.AddOrUpdate(typeof(T), _ => [id], (_, set) =>
|
|
{
|
|
set.Add(id);
|
|
return set;
|
|
});
|
|
|
|
try
|
|
{
|
|
process.Start(args ?? []);
|
|
}
|
|
catch (Exception ex)
|
|
{
|
|
logger.Log($"Process {process.Name} (ID: {process.Id}) terminated with an exception: {ex}", LogSeverity.Error);
|
|
}
|
|
|
|
_ = processes.TryAdd(id, (process, new ProcessMetrics()));
|
|
logger.Log($"Spawned process {process.Name} of type {typeof(T).Name} with ID {id}.", LogSeverity.Info);
|
|
|
|
return id;
|
|
}
|
|
|
|
public static void StopProcess(int processId, bool waitForExit = false)
|
|
{
|
|
if (!processes.TryGetValue(processId, out (Process Process, ProcessMetrics Metrics) entry))
|
|
{
|
|
return;
|
|
}
|
|
|
|
logger.Log($"Requesting stop of process {entry.Process.Name} (ID: {entry.Process.Id}).", LogSeverity.Info);
|
|
entry.Process.RequestStop();
|
|
}
|
|
|
|
public static async Task StopProcessAndWaitAsync(int processId)
|
|
{
|
|
if (!processes.TryGetValue(processId, out (Process Process, ProcessMetrics Metrics) entry))
|
|
{
|
|
return;
|
|
}
|
|
|
|
logger.Log($"Requesting stop of process {entry.Process.Name} (ID: {entry.Process.Id}).", LogSeverity.Info);
|
|
entry.Process.RequestStop();
|
|
}
|
|
|
|
public static void StopAllProcesses()
|
|
{
|
|
foreach ((Process Process, ProcessMetrics Metrics) entry in processes.Values)
|
|
{
|
|
StopProcess(entry.Process.Id);
|
|
}
|
|
|
|
processes.Clear();
|
|
}
|
|
|
|
public static Process? GetProcess(int processId)
|
|
{
|
|
if (processes.TryGetValue(processId, out (Process Process, ProcessMetrics Metrics) entry))
|
|
{
|
|
return entry.Process;
|
|
}
|
|
|
|
return null;
|
|
}
|
|
|
|
public static bool IsProcessRunning<T>() where T : Process
|
|
{
|
|
return processesByType.TryGetValue(typeof(T), out ConcurrentHashSet<int>? set) && set.Count > 0;
|
|
}
|
|
|
|
public static IEnumerable<T> GetProcessesOfType<T>() where T : Process
|
|
{
|
|
if (processesByType.TryGetValue(typeof(T), out ConcurrentHashSet<int>? set))
|
|
{
|
|
foreach (int processId in set)
|
|
{
|
|
if (processes.TryGetValue(processId, out (Process Process, ProcessMetrics Metrics) entry) && entry.Process is T typedProcess)
|
|
{
|
|
yield return typedProcess;
|
|
}
|
|
}
|
|
}
|
|
}
|
|
|
|
public static IEnumerable<Process> GetAllProcesses()
|
|
{
|
|
foreach ((Process Process, ProcessMetrics Metrics) entry in processes.Values)
|
|
{
|
|
yield return entry.Process;
|
|
}
|
|
}
|
|
|
|
public static bool TryGetProcess(int processId, out Process? process)
|
|
{
|
|
if (processes.TryGetValue(processId, out (Process Process, ProcessMetrics Metrics) entry))
|
|
{
|
|
process = entry.Process;
|
|
return true;
|
|
}
|
|
|
|
process = null;
|
|
return false;
|
|
}
|
|
|
|
public static IEnumerable<LogEntry> GetLogs(int? count = null)
|
|
{
|
|
return logger.GetLogs(count);
|
|
}
|
|
|
|
public static IEnumerable<LogEntry> GetProcessLogs(int processId, int? count = null)
|
|
{
|
|
if (processLoggers.TryGetValue(processId, out InMemoryLogger? processLogger))
|
|
{
|
|
return processLogger.GetLogs(count);
|
|
}
|
|
|
|
return [];
|
|
}
|
|
|
|
internal static void TickAllProcesses()
|
|
{
|
|
foreach ((Process Process, ProcessMetrics Metrics) entry in processes.Values)
|
|
{
|
|
if (entry.Process.IsRunning)
|
|
{
|
|
Stopwatch stopwatch = Stopwatch.StartNew();
|
|
|
|
try
|
|
{
|
|
entry.Process.Tick();
|
|
}
|
|
catch (Exception ex)
|
|
{
|
|
logger.Log($"Process {entry.Process.Name} (ID: {entry.Process.Id}) threw an exception during Tick: {ex}", LogSeverity.Error);
|
|
}
|
|
|
|
stopwatch.Stop();
|
|
|
|
int tickTimeMs = (int)stopwatch.ElapsedMilliseconds;
|
|
entry.Metrics.LastTickTimeMs = tickTimeMs;
|
|
entry.Metrics.AverageTickTimeMs = (entry.Metrics.AverageTickTimeMs * 7 + tickTimeMs) / 8;
|
|
}
|
|
else
|
|
{
|
|
CleanupProcess(entry.Process);
|
|
}
|
|
}
|
|
}
|
|
|
|
private static void CleanupProcess(Process process)
|
|
{
|
|
process.Stop();
|
|
|
|
_ = processes.TryRemove(process.Id, out _);
|
|
|
|
if (processesByType.TryGetValue(process.GetType(), out ConcurrentHashSet<int>? set))
|
|
{
|
|
_ = set.TryRemove(process.Id);
|
|
if (set.Count == 0)
|
|
{
|
|
_ = processesByType.TryRemove(process.GetType(), out _);
|
|
}
|
|
}
|
|
|
|
WindowManager.CloseWindowsForProcess(process.Id);
|
|
|
|
logger.Log($"Process {process.Name} (ID: {process.Id}) has stopped.", LogSeverity.Info);
|
|
|
|
_ = processLoggers.TryRemove(process.Id, out _);
|
|
}
|
|
|
|
private static int GetNextProcessId()
|
|
{
|
|
return nextProcessId++;
|
|
}
|
|
|
|
private static int GetNextSystemProcessId()
|
|
{
|
|
return nextSystemProcessId--;
|
|
}
|
|
}
